摘要:
軟件開發(fā)全是軟件業(yè)務(wù)邏輯,是全業(yè)指在軟件開發(fā)過程中,業(yè)務(wù)邏輯起到了核心的邏務(wù)邏作用。本文從四個方面對這一現(xiàn)象進行詳細闡述:軟件開發(fā)全是輯游輯全解析業(yè)務(wù)邏輯的定義與背景、業(yè)務(wù)邏輯在軟件開發(fā)中的戲開重要性、業(yè)務(wù)邏輯的發(fā)業(yè)設(shè)計與優(yōu)化、應(yīng)對業(yè)務(wù)邏輯復(fù)雜性的軟件方法。通過深入探討,全業(yè)本文旨在揭示軟件開發(fā)全是邏務(wù)邏業(yè)務(wù)邏輯的原因,以及如何合理應(yīng)對業(yè)務(wù)邏輯的輯游輯全解析挑戰(zhàn)。
一、戲開軟件開發(fā)全是發(fā)業(yè)業(yè)務(wù)邏輯的定義與背景
業(yè)務(wù)邏輯,指的軟件是軟件系統(tǒng)中實現(xiàn)業(yè)務(wù)需求的邏輯規(guī)則和流程。隨著互聯(lián)網(wǎng)的全業(yè)發(fā)展,軟件系統(tǒng)變得越來越復(fù)雜,邏務(wù)邏業(yè)務(wù)邏輯也變得非常龐大。傳統(tǒng)的軟件開發(fā)模式已經(jīng)不能滿足大規(guī)模系統(tǒng)的需求,因此,軟件開發(fā)全是業(yè)務(wù)邏輯成為了當(dāng)下的趨勢。
二、業(yè)務(wù)邏輯在軟件開發(fā)中的重要性
業(yè)務(wù)邏輯是軟件系統(tǒng)的靈魂,它決定了系統(tǒng)的功能和行為。好的業(yè)務(wù)邏輯設(shè)計可以提高系統(tǒng)的可靠性和性能,降低維護成本。在軟件開發(fā)中,業(yè)務(wù)邏輯的正確理解和準確實現(xiàn)是保證系統(tǒng)質(zhì)量的關(guān)鍵。
三、業(yè)務(wù)邏輯的設(shè)計與優(yōu)化
在軟件開發(fā)過程中,合理的業(yè)務(wù)邏輯設(shè)計是十分重要的。首先,開發(fā)者需要全面了解業(yè)務(wù)需求,對業(yè)務(wù)邏輯進行建模和抽象,確保系統(tǒng)能夠準確地表達用戶需求。其次,開發(fā)者需要考慮業(yè)務(wù)邏輯的可擴展性和可重用性,以應(yīng)對未來的變化和擴展需求。此外,對于存在瓶頸的業(yè)務(wù)邏輯,還需要進行優(yōu)化,提高系統(tǒng)的性能和響應(yīng)速度。
四、應(yīng)對業(yè)務(wù)邏輯復(fù)雜性的方法
業(yè)務(wù)邏輯的復(fù)雜性是軟件開發(fā)中的常見問題。為了應(yīng)對復(fù)雜性,開發(fā)者可以采取一些方法:首先,模塊化設(shè)計,將復(fù)雜的業(yè)務(wù)邏輯拆分成多個獨立的模塊,便于理解和維護。其次,使用合適的設(shè)計模式和框架,提供可復(fù)用、可擴展的解決方案。另外,開發(fā)者還可以使用測試驅(qū)動開發(fā)等敏捷方法,通過迭代開發(fā)和測試,逐步完善業(yè)務(wù)邏輯。
結(jié)論:
軟件開發(fā)全是業(yè)務(wù)邏輯是當(dāng)下軟件領(lǐng)域的趨勢,這對開發(fā)者提出了更高的要求。在軟件開發(fā)過程中,合理的業(yè)務(wù)邏輯設(shè)計和優(yōu)化是保證系統(tǒng)質(zhì)量的關(guān)鍵。開發(fā)者需要不斷學(xué)習(xí)和探索,采用合適的方法應(yīng)對業(yè)務(wù)邏輯復(fù)雜性,提高系統(tǒng)的性能和可維護性。未來,我們可以進一步研究和探索新的技術(shù)和方法,以應(yīng)對業(yè)務(wù)邏輯變得更加復(fù)雜和龐大的挑戰(zhàn)。